    Sore eyes: The cure for sore eyes is to look through a gold ring three times and bless yourself.
    Sciatica: The cure fore sciatica is to gather a herb called yarrow and to boil it and to drink it.
    Sore throats: The cure for a sore throat is to wind a stocking around your neck with the heel on the Adam's apple.
